> I've been experiencing strange problems (BASE V2.4.5)
> with sample annotations.  The first problem seems to
> be related to a limit on the number of annotation
> fields allowed (I'm not sure if there is a limit?).  I
> have been trying to attach non-array type data to
> samples as annotations. Specifically, I have 83
> annotation fields per sample.  I managed to create all
> annotation types without any hitches, but as soon as I
> go to the Samples page and try to initiate any other
> action (e.g. importing of annotation data) from this
> page I get a msg saying that I'm not logged in, OR
> that the server has been restarted. I've manage to
> avoid this problem, however, if I reduce the number of
> annotation fields to somewhere < 50 (I haven't
> determined the exact limit yet).  Any ideas why this
> should happen?  

There is no special limit. Have you checked Tomcat's logfile for any 
error messages? The message about being logged out is typical when an 
unexpected error happens during the page generation befor the session ID
has been written to the output. You have not actually been logged out. 
Going back to the previous page would allow you to continue working.

> The second problem relates to the annotation importer
> (this might be related to the first).  Once I've
> reduced the number of annotation fields to enable me
> to initialise the importer wizard, I manage to start
> the importing of data, but keep on getting a msg
> saying that: 
> "Item not found: Sample[name=T10656.b1.WBA.plasma] on
> line 2: T10656.b1.WBA.pla..."
> 
> I've tried to create simpler sample entries (i.e. Not
> seperated by "."), but this generates the same error
> msg.  I've previously had this working, which leaves
> me somewhat baffled?  Any ideas?

The samples must exists before running the annotation importer. If they 
do, make sure that you set the options where the annotation importer 
should look for them (owned by you, in the current projects, etc...)
